The Building Blocks

At the core, a modern home toaster combines hardware components with embedded software to deliver precise toasting. The hardware includes heating elements—typically nichrome wires or quartz lamps—that generate heat when electric current passes through. These elements are controlled by a microcontroller, which manages the toasting cycle based on user input or preset programs.

On the software side, firmware runs the microcontroller, interpreting signals from user interfaces like dials, buttons, or touchscreens. Many toasters now feature digital displays and connectivity modules such as Wi-Fi or Bluetooth, enabling remote control and integration with smart home ecosystems. Sensors, like thermistors, monitor temperature, ensuring consistent browning and preventing overheating.

Power supplies are designed to handle high current loads safely, often with built-in safety features like circuit breakers and thermal cut-offs. The integration of hardware and software allows for features like defrosting, bagel modes, and even countdown timers, enhancing user experience.

The Flow

  1. User Input: The process begins when the user selects their preferred browning level, slot, or special mode via the control panel or app.
  2. Signal Processing: The microcontroller receives this input, translating it into specific commands for the heating elements and sensors.
  3. Heating Activation: The control circuitry energizes the heating elements, which begin to warm up based on the programmed settings.
  4. Temperature Monitoring: Sensors continuously track the temperature inside the toasting chamber, providing real-time feedback to the microcontroller.
  5. Adjustment & Timing: The microcontroller adjusts power levels dynamically to maintain consistent browning, based on sensor data and user preferences.
  6. Completion & Notification: Once the timer or sensor indicates the toast is ready, the microcontroller cuts power to the heating elements and signals the user via sound or display notification.
  7. Cooling & Reset: The appliance cools down, and the system resets for the next cycle, ready for user interaction.

Reliability, Security & Cost Notes

Reliability challenges include overheating, sensor failures, or software glitches. For example, a faulty thermistor may cause uneven browning or fire hazards. Security concerns arise with connected toasters—unauthorized access could lead to control hijacking or data breaches. Implementing encryption and secure firmware updates mitigates these risks.

Cost considerations involve balancing advanced features with affordability. High-end toasters with multiple sensors, connectivity, and premium materials tend to be pricier, while basic models focus on durability and simplicity. Manufacturers must address these trade-offs to meet diverse consumer needs.
